>Where do the sounds in a Roland GrooveProduct come from? Musicians?
>Engineers? Why aren't they're names in big,
>bold letters on the box? Do sample CDs give credit (er, maybe noone
>reading rumori has bought one, er....)?

Actually, there is a line of ACID loops CDs that are marketed as being by
specific artists. I see this as similar to the vinyl put out by groups
like the Invisbl Skratch Picklz that is specifically for turntablists to
use in competition. I think (hope!) that this will indeed become a more
and more prevalent way for sound designers and manipulators to share their
work and possibly even get paid for it. I know I have several gigs of
loops and samples that could easily get put out on CD....
